Frobisher Crescent is a residential street with 70 addresses.
It ranks as the 209th largest and 41st most expensive of the 233 streets in the EC2 area. The dominant property type is a modern flat built after 1980.
The street contains a total of 70 properties: 70 flats.
Sale prices range from £459,235 for 1 bedroom leasehold flats with a balcony (344 ft2) to £1,927,884 for 3 bedroom leasehold flats with a roof terrace and balcony (1,453 ft2) .
Monthly rental prices range from £1,864 pcm for 1 bed flats to £7,604 pcm for 3 bed flats.
The gross rental yield is between 4.7% and 5.0%.
The average value per square foot is £1,253.
The last sale on Frobisher Crescent sold for £2,150,000 on 11th December 2025. Since then prices are up an average of 0.1%.
The current average value in the street is £814,403.
The Frobisher Crescent Sales Market has decreased by 11.2% over the last 10 years.
